Slight exaggeration, but in general you don't want to ******** with the system while the disc is spinning. As long as you put the system in a relatively stable location and don't change its orientation with a disc in it, you should be fine. If you think you might knock it over, just sit it horizontally rather than vertically. And since you're likely using a cordless controller (and the system is fairly heavy/stable), you don't need to worry about all those incidents where you drag the system off the shelf by your cable when you get excited with the controller or someone carelessly crosses the room.

And to be honest, I install most of the games I play, so my disc is almost never spinning.

Honestly the Xbox 360 seems really lackluster to me.
I'm not even sure I'd ever buy the PS3, but seeing as I have one to use now, and I have a wii? I wouldn't throw in money on a system that essentially does nothing for me, that I'm not interested in, and that comes from Microsoft (though I'll give them credit for the fact that they've been doing a bit better lately).

Besides, I enjoy what I've played of the PS3.

To each their own, I keep Wii in pretty much a separate class altogether because Nintendo really hasn't tried to compete with Microsoft and Sony so much as they have just wanted to put out a quality, fun system.

That being said, I've found 360 to be all around a more superior system. I don't mind having to pay for online play (and in the end, $40/yr is not bad) because their online play and community, their entire online set up is vastly, vastly better than Sony in my opinion. Sure it may not have a Blu-Ray player or an internet browser, but even the smallest functions, such as playing music, is a lot better than what PS3 does (you can actually use the system while music is playing, unlike the PS3 where if you are playing music, you can ONLY play music). Their Dashboard is a lot cleaner, interactive, and easier to navigate than the XMB.

Furthermore... I like Microsoft's business practices better than Sony's. I always feel that Microsoft knows, and accepts, when they've taken a previous idea and is using it as their own, I feel they are a lot more honest than Sony has been. Maybe that just has to do with the fact that Kaz Hiari is a ******** psychopath though.
